विषयसूची:
वीडियो: क्या मैं अपडेट क्वेरी में शामिल होने का उपयोग कर सकता हूं?
2024 लेखक: Lynn Donovan | [email protected]. अंतिम बार संशोधित: 2023-12-15 23:47
प्रति जिज्ञासा संबंधित तालिकाओं से डेटा, आप अक्सर उपयोग NS में शामिल होने के खंड, या तो आंतरिक में शामिल होने के या बाएं में शामिल होने के . SQL सर्वर में, आप इस्तेमाल कर सकते हैं इन में शामिल होने के में खंड अद्यतन विवरण एक क्रॉस-टेबल करने के लिए अपडेट करें . सबसे पहले, उस तालिका का नाम निर्दिष्ट करें (t1) जिसे आप करना चाहते हैं अपडेट करें में अपडेट करें खंड।
बस इतना ही, क्या हम अपडेट क्वेरी में शामिल होने का उपयोग कर सकते हैं?
माई एसक्यूएल अद्यतन शामिल हों सिंटैक्स आप अक्सर जुड़ने का उपयोग करें प्रति जिज्ञासा एक तालिका से पंक्तियाँ जिनमें (INNER. के मामले में) में शामिल होने के ) या नहीं हो सकता है (बाएं के मामले में में शामिल होने के ) किसी अन्य तालिका में पंक्तियों का मिलान। MySQL में, आप उपयोग कर सकते हैं NS में शामिल होने के में खंड अद्यतन विवरण क्रॉस-टेबल करने के लिए अपडेट करें.
इसके अलावा, क्या हम Oracle में अपडेट क्वेरी में शामिल होने का उपयोग कर सकते हैं? अपडेट करें तालिका से मानों वाली पंक्तियाँ में शामिल होने के में आकाशवाणी . उस मिलती है माता-पिता से पंक्तियां अद्यतन क्वेरी चयन सबक्वेरी से पंक्तियों के साथ।
यहां, मैं एक अद्यतन क्वेरी में आंतरिक रूप से कैसे शामिल हो सकता हूं?
सबसे आसान और सामान्य तरीका अपडेट स्टेटमेंट में जॉइन क्लॉज का उपयोग करना और अपडेट स्टेटमेंट में कई टेबल का उपयोग करना है।
- अद्यतन तालिका 1.
- सेट कर्नल 2 = t2. Col2,
- कर्नल 3 = t2. Col3।
- तालिका 1 से t1.
- इनर जॉइन टेबल 2 t2 ON t1. Col1 = t2.col1।
- जहां t1. Col1 IN (21, 31)
क्या मैं सिंगल क्वेरी में दो टेबल अपडेट कर सकता हूं?
आप कर सकते हैं 'टी एक स्टेटमेंट में कई टेबल अपडेट करें , तथापि, आप कर सकते हैं यह सुनिश्चित करने के लिए लेन-देन का उपयोग करें कि दो अद्यतन बयानों को परमाणु रूप से माना जाता है। आप कर सकते हैं राउंड ट्रिप से बचने के लिए उन्हें बैच भी दें।
सिफारिश की:
एकल क्वेरी में शामिल होने वाली तालिकाओं की अधिकतम संख्या क्या है?
एक ही जॉइन में संदर्भित की जा सकने वाली तालिकाओं की अधिकतम संख्या 61 है। यह उन तालिकाओं की संख्या पर भी लागू होता है जिन्हें एक दृश्य की परिभाषा में संदर्भित किया जा सकता है
मैं डेटाबेस में दो तालिकाओं में कैसे शामिल हो सकता हूं?
विभिन्न प्रकार के जॉइन (INNER) जॉइन: उन रिकॉर्ड्स का चयन करें जिनमें दोनों टेबलों में मेल खाने वाले मान हों। बाएँ (बाहरी) शामिल हों: पहली (बाएँ-सबसे) तालिका से मिलान दाएँ तालिका रिकॉर्ड के साथ रिकॉर्ड का चयन करें। दाएं (बाहरी) शामिल हों: दूसरी (दाएं-सबसे) तालिका से मिलान करने वाले बाएं तालिका रिकॉर्ड के साथ रिकॉर्ड का चयन करें
क्या मैं अपना होम फोन रद्द कर सकता हूं और अभी भी इंटरनेट का उपयोग कर सकता हूं?
अगर मैं अपनी लैंडलाइन सेवा रद्द कर दूं तो क्या मैं अपना इंटरनेट रख सकता हूं? नही बिल्कुल नही। आपका ब्रॉडबैंड आपके लैंडलाइन के माध्यम से डिलीवर किया जाता है। आप निश्चित रूप से लैंडलाइन को रद्द कर सकते हैं और किसी अन्य प्रदाता के साथ एक नया मोबाइल इंटरनेट कनेक्शन शुरू कर सकते हैं, लेकिन इसकी लागत अधिक होगी और धीमी होगी
मैं एक्सेस में अपडेट क्वेरी कैसे चला सकता हूं?
चरण 1: अद्यतन करने के लिए अभिलेखों की पहचान करने के लिए एक चयन क्वेरी बनाएँ उस डेटाबेस को खोलें जिसमें वे रिकॉर्ड हैं जिन्हें आप अद्यतन करना चाहते हैं। बनाएँ टैब पर, क्वेरीज़ समूह में, क्वेरी डिज़ाइन पर क्लिक करें। टेबल्स टैब पर क्लिक करें। उन तालिका या तालिकाओं का चयन करें जिनमें वे रिकॉर्ड हैं जिन्हें आप अद्यतन करना चाहते हैं, जोड़ें पर क्लिक करें और फिर बंद करें पर क्लिक करें
मैं SQL में दो से अधिक तालिकाओं में कैसे शामिल हो सकता हूं?
दो से अधिक तालिकाओं में शामिल होना SQL सर्वर में, आप दो से अधिक तालिकाओं को दो तरीकों से जोड़ सकते हैं: नेस्टेड जॉइन का उपयोग करके, या WHERE क्लॉज का उपयोग करके। जॉइन हमेशा जोड़ी के हिसाब से किया जाता है